Re: [e-users] Does the selective apply of the Application Theme is possible?

2022-11-04 Thread Christian Bochu via enlightenment-users
Hi,

Wed, 2 Nov 2022 21:22:58 +1030, Simon Lees  a écrit :

> Hi
> 
> On 11/2/22 20:58, Masaru Nomiya wrote:
> > Hello,
> > 
> > I would be happy if I could selectively apply the Application Theme,
> > but is this possible?
> 
> The application theme is just a standard GTK theme. I believe it is 
> possible to exclude / make special cases with GTK themes but
> personally i've never tried so I don't 100% know how to do it other
> then that is the direction you should look in. E isn't doing anything
> more then setting the gtk theme and also setting KDE/Qt to use its
> gtk theme engine if available
> 

I usually prepend "env GTK_THEME=Adwaita:dark" to command lines
when I want to apply the Adwaita dark theme to specific applications
over the global theme.

I do this in the iBar icon settings ("Application" entry) or in the
.desktop file. For example, my libreoffice-writer.desktop file has this
line "Exec=env GTK_THEME=Adwaita:dark libreoffice --writer %U".

Hope this helps.

Re: [e-users] Does the selective apply of the Application Theme is possible?

2022-11-02 Thread Carsten Haitzler
On Wed, 02 Nov 2022 19:28:01 +0900 Masaru Nomiya  said:

> Hello,
> 
> I like the Application Theme and I use Plata Noir, but there are some
> applications I want to exclude.
> 
> For example, I use seamonkey for sites that have problems with my
> regular Vivaldi, but if I don't change the Application Theme to
> something like Adwaita, the display is black and I can't read it.
> 
> I would be happy if I could selectively apply the Application Theme,
> but is this possible?

it's not possible. gtk an qt read xsettings for this and this is a singleton
"one config for the whole session/screen" and designed that way. elementary
allows for per-window x client messages to tell elm to switch profile ... thus
could switch theme/config (e uses this for screen specific profiles) - efl
doesnt use xsettings.
